Trip Info
Press and release the UP or DOWN button until Trip
Info is highlighted in the EVIC. Press and release the
SELECT button to display the following three trip features
in the next screen:
• Trip A
• Trip B
• Elapsed Time
Press the UP/DOWN buttons to cycle through all the Trip Computer functions or press the BACK button to return to the main menu.
The Trip Functions mode displays the following information:
Trip A
Shows the total distance traveled for Trip A since the last reset.
Trip B
Shows the total distance traveled for Trip B since the last reset.
Elapsed Time
Shows the total elapsed time of travel since the last reset.
Elapsed time will increment when the ignition is in the ON or START position.
Resetting A Trip Info Function
To Reset any of the three Trip Info functions, select the function you want to reset using the UP or DOWN buttons. Push the SELECT button until the feature displays zero.
